Telecom Infrastructure Decom
As providers continue to evaluate and audit their current telecommunication infrastructure needs, telecom huts will play a more important role and are projected to see continued significant growth over the next few years. This is all due to increased demand for mobile computing, IoT (Internet of Things), cloud computing, and the every growing fiber optic internet industry.
As the need for telecommunication huts and overall upgrades increase in the coming years, having qualified decommissioning and restoration experts will become vital to any planned infrastructure consolidation or expansion project. Not only can CellSite provide telecom hut decommission projects nationwide, but we can also fully repair, remanufacture, outfit, and install any telecom shelter we acquire. Should your project require more customization, we can also restore, refurbish, and replace any of the vital equipment that is housed inside the shelter.
